Plant-based and acetone-free nail polish removers have become a fast-growing category within Beauty Personal Care > Nail Care > Nail Polish Removers across the UK. Shoppers increasingly want effective polish removal without the harsh fumes and drying effects associated with traditional acetone formulas. Modern botanical and bio-derived solutions use soy, ethyl acetate derivatives, bioglycols and natural oils to dissolve polish while protecting nail health and reducing volatile organic compound (VOC) exposure. In the UK market, demand is driven by consumers who prioritize gentler, cruelty-free and environmentally considerate products, plus those with sensitive skin or respiratory concerns. Retailers and indie brands are responding with refined formulations that balance performance and mildness, making cleaner removers a mainstream choice for at-home and professional use.

What the research and testing say

Scientific testing and dermatological evaluations of nail polish removers focus on solvent effectiveness, nail and skin tolerance, and environmental impact. Alternatives to straight acetone—such as ethyl acetate-based blends, soy-derived solvents and bioglycols—have been tested for polish removal efficiency and shown to be effective when formulated correctly. Studies and lab assessments also consider nail plate hydration and protein integrity; products that include conditioning oils or humectants tend to reduce dryness and brittleness compared with pure acetone. Finally, assessments of volatile emissions and biodegradability show that many plant-based formulations can lower unpleasant odors and environmental burden when compared to older solvent-heavy removers.

Plant-derived solvents (soy derivatives, certain bioglycols) can remove polish effectively while producing fewer strong fumes than pure acetone formulations.

Formulas that combine gentle solvents with natural oils or glycerin help maintain nail hydration and reduce signs of brittleness after repeated use.

Dermatological patch testing often shows lower irritation rates for acetone-free removers, making them preferable for sensitive skin or frequent users.

Lower VOC profiles and more biodegradable ingredients reduce immediate odor and can lower environmental impact versus traditional removers.

Trade-off: some gentle removers may need slightly longer soak times or more rubbing for stubborn or glitter polishes, but performance has improved markedly in recent years.
